Output 75a1fa1c30833775fad65140765d08dac5331dda0485a71d88dc4d32239bde6b:0

value
517000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10a51a3b838d1928e1565d45269bc27e747abd7b OP_EQUAL
address
33D2X8iP9wNzG7vJ8A7k7ZY7cbqnAjQBiZ
transaction
75a1fa1c30833775fad65140765d08dac5331dda0485a71d88dc4d32239bde6b
confirmations
282970
spent
true